Infrastructure Private Equity – Core Plus, Investment Associate

Our client, a growing global infrastructure fund, is looking for an Associate with at least two to three years of relevant experience to join their expanding team of investment professionals. As part of the Investment Team, you’ll play a pivotal role investing in major infrastructure assets around the world. Working closely with senior investment leaders, you’ll be deeply involved in sourcing, closing, and managing complex global infrastructure deals.

Based in Sydney, this role offers regular collaboration with colleagues and investment partners across multiple international locations. It’s a chance to be part of a team shaping the future of infrastructure investing on a truly global scale.

Role Responsibilities

  • Lead and support the investment process: sourcing, due diligence, structuring, negotiating, and closing direct infrastructure deals.
  • Manage daily deal flow activities to ensure efficient progression through approval stages.
  • Prepare detailed investment recommendations covering market analysis, risk, valuation, and competitor review.
  • Present investment cases to committees and manage ongoing client communications.
  • Participate in asset management including board meetings, strategy reviews, and follow-on investments.
  • Collaborate closely with global teams across multiple time zones.

Ideal Candidate

  • 2-3 years’ experience in private equity (preferably infrastructure), infrastructure-related investment banking, transaction services, consulting, or relevant commercial roles (renewables, transport, utilities, datacentres, EVs, etc.).
  • Strong financial modelling, valuation, and due diligence skills.
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ills.
  • Ambitious self-starter with a collaborative mindset and high ethical standards.
  • Relevant degree; CFA or CPA are a plus.
  • Willingness to travel internationally as needed.
